Skip to content
This repository was archived by the owner on Mar 19, 2020. It is now read-only.

unumotors/docker-dockercloud-cli

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

2 Commits
 
 
 
 
 
 
 
 

Repository files navigation

DockerCloud CLI

A simple alpine image with docker & docker-cloud cli. Contrary to official dockercloud/cli image, it has docker binaries and has no entrypoint. Another advantage is latest tag follows latest Docker version available on Docker Cloud improvisioned machines (which is 1.11.2 at the moment of writing) and docker-cloud cli tested on real Docker Cloud stacks.

Usage

Example for listing all stacks in myorganization:

docker run \
    -e DOCKERCLOUD_NAMESPACE=myorganization \
    -e DOCKERCLOUD_USER=username \
    -e DOCKERCLOUD_PASS=password \
    unumotors/dockercloud-cli \
    docker-cloud stack ls

Docker Login

Login is available by either:

  • passing DOCKERCLOUD_USER and DOCKERCLOUD_PASS environment variables
  • running docker login -u username -p password subsequently before docker-cloud commands
  • mounting docker's config.json to /root/.docker/config.json path

Other commands

To see all available docker-cloud commands:

docker run \
    unumotors/dockercloud-cli \
    docker-cloud --help

License

MIT License

Copyright (c) 2017 unu GmbH

About

No description, website, or topics provided.

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Contributors 2

  •  
  •